Output 84bd0ad86fa0d7817d30f1080c60d3a642529c703b78478540ee5707c8de5912:5

value
25270455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2950609ee832492cf4b879302eda2d309a2eba5d OP_EQUAL
address
MBfcE1v8sweM2yhctGYn6v6goSWknLhdme
transaction
84bd0ad86fa0d7817d30f1080c60d3a642529c703b78478540ee5707c8de5912
spent
true